Kaiser Permanente's "Oh, the Healthy Things You Can Do" Wins Theme Trophy
PASADENA, Calif. --(Business Wire)--
Officials have announced the winning floats of the 124th
Pasadena Tournament of Roses® Parade and Kaiser Permanente's eighth Rose
Parade® entry has been awarded the Theme Trophy for excellence in
presenting parade theme.
"Kaiser Permanente is honored to have received this year's Theme
trophy," said Benjamin
K. Chu, MD, MPH, MACP, group president for Kaiser
Permanente Southern California and Kaiser
Permanente Hawaii. "And we are especially grateful to our float
decorators, the more than 500 Kaiser Permanente employees who
volunteered their time and dedication, coming from as far as Maryland
and Ohio, to be a part of this time-honored event."
"Oh, the Healthy Things You Can Do!" was brought to life by builders Tim
Estes and Jim Hynd of Fiesta Parade Floats, and float designer Raul R.
Rodriguez. All past Kaiser Permanente float entries produced by the same
dynamic trio have won awards, including the Lathrop K. Leishman Trophy
in 2012; the Director's Trophy in 2011, 2008, 2006; the Extraordinaire
Trophy for the "most spectacular" float in 2010; the Tournament Special
Trophy in 2009 and the President's Trophy in 2007.
A three-member judging panel, comprised of civic and floral industry
leaders, is appointed by the Tournament of Roses Judging Committee to
evaluate the floats within a range of classifications. Scores are based
on criteria such as creative design, floral craftsmanship, artistic
merit, computerized animation, thematic interpretation, floral and color
presentation, and dramatic impact.
Featuring the Cat in the Hat, Sally and Conrad, Thing One and Thing Two,
and Karlos K. Krinklebein the fish, from the best-selling Dr. Seuss
Enterprises, L.P. books, movies, and educational programs, the goal of
the float is get people energized, moving and ready to start the New
Year thriving!
